Scream-A-Geddon Set To Return For 3rd Year
Pasco County's Scream-A-Geddon is making a return for the third year running.

DADE CITY, FL — Tampa Bay area residents who don’t mind things that go bump in the night might want to put a drive to Dade City on their to-do lists as Halloween approaches. The folks behind Pasco County’s Scream-A-Geddon have announced plans to open the haunted theme park for the third season running.
Scream-A-Geddon takes place on 60 acres in rural Pasco County. The annual event features multiple haunted houses along with a “Monster Midway” that boasts carnival games, food and beverages, including beer. Organizers say this year’s event will include attractions with a diversity of themes, including a sinister prison riot and “Deadwoods.”

Among the features returning this year is “Infected: Ground Zero.” That attraction, however, has been redesigned to “challenge guests to take a step further and become a part of the story and take on terrifying challenges to stay alive,” according to an announcement from Scream-A-Geddon.
This year’s Scream-A-Geddon run takes place Sept. 22-Nov. 4. Tickets to get into the 27839 Saint Joe Road theme park start at $19.95. For more information, visit Scream-A-Geddon online.
